Damage Compensation
Damage compensationis the amount you receive from the person deemed at fault for the various damages you incurred as a result of an accident. Insurance companies have contracted adjusters who determine this amount and the extent of the damage. To receive this compensation from the insurance company, you must first file a claim for damage compensation.
The primary types of damages you can claim are bodily injury, differential damages, and vehicle damage compensation. Beyond these, you can file a claim for compensation for any other type of damage you have sustained.
Bodily Injury Compensation
Bodily injury refers to physical harm sustained in an accident. This harm may include situations that prevent the person from working for a certain period. If a person suffers fractures, bruises, or other injuries that impair their movement or work, compensation for these injuries .
Physical injury can range from minor, as described above, to severe. Severe injuries include limb loss, paralysis, or problems that permanently affect a person's mobility.
Compensation for Damages
Damage difference compensation is a type of compensation paid due to the decrease in the value of the property. Vehicles are damaged as a result of traffic accidents. Even if these damages are repaired, there is a loss in the value of the vehicle. This loss will cause financial hardship for the individuals involved.
After an accident, the new value of the vehicle and its value before the accident are determined by appraisers. The difference between these two figures is then considered. The person deemed at fault in the accident pays this difference to the victim.
Vehicle Damage Compensation
An accident involving a vehicle will inadvertently cause damage. The vehicle will then undergo repairs to fix this damage. The cost of these repairs, collected from the party at fault in the accident, is called vehicle damage compensation
This damage repair process may take place at repair shops selected and agreed upon by the insurance company. However, insurance companies do not always offer such a service. In some cases, the individual needs to find a repair center themselves, obtain a price quote, and file a claim.
